The currency period for FPI30305 ended on 5 February 2012 — 14 years ago. It names one replacement below, with the equivalence it declares for each.

Transition clockClosed to new enrolments

New enrolments are not permitted from 7 February 2013 — one year from the date the replacement was included on the National Register (s 14(1)(a)(i) of the National VET Regulator (Compliance Standards for NVR RTOs and Fit and Proper Person Requirements) Instrument 2025 (F2025L00355, in force 1 July 2025)), or from a later date if ASQA has approved otherwise for your organisation.

Learners already enrolled have no fixed deadline: they complete the product and are issued their AQF certification, or transfer to the replacement, in a timely manner (ASQA guidance, read live 25 August 2026).

The same date closes a second obligation: under s 7(2)(c) of the same instrument, advertising may refer to a superseded product only while it is on scope and new enrolments are permitted. When enrolments stop, the course page advertising it stops being permitted too — and if ASQA approves a later enrolment date, that moves with it.

What the register says changed

These are the mapping notes training.gov.au attaches to each supersession, quoted as the register writes them. They are the only public record of what actually changed between two versions.

  • FPI30699FPI30305not equivalent19 May 2011

    Changed packaging requirements for the qualification

  • FPI30305FPI30311equivalent6 February 2012

    The register records this supersession but attaches no note on what changed.
